FirePro 2460 vs GeForce G102M Technical Specifications
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

FirePro 2460
The FirePro 2460 is manufactured by AMD. It was released in June 13 2012. It features the GCN 1.0 architecture. The core clock speed is 750 MHz. It has 512 shading units. The thermal design power (TDP) is 75W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 170 points. Launch price was $599.

GeForce G102M
The GeForce G102M is manufactured by NVIDIA. It was released in March 13 2015. It features the Maxwell architecture. The core clock ranges from 1072 MHz to 1176 MHz. It has 384 shading units. The thermal design power (TDP) is 33W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 168 points.
Graphics Performance
The FirePro 2460 scores 170 and the GeForce G102M reaches 168 in the G3D Mark benchmark — just a 1.2% difference, making them near-identical in rasterization performance. The FirePro 2460 is built on GCN 1.0 while the GeForce G102M uses Maxwell, both on a 28 nm process. Shader units: 512 (FirePro 2460) vs 384 (GeForce G102M). Raw compute: 0.768 TFLOPS (FirePro 2460) vs 0.9032 TFLOPS (GeForce G102M).

Video Memory (VRAM)
Both cards ship with 512 MB of GDDR5. Memory bus width is 64-bit on the FirePro 2460 and 128-bit on the GeForce G102M. L2 Cache: 0.25 MB (FirePro 2460) vs 1 MB (GeForce G102M) — the GeForce G102M has significantly larger on-die cache to reduce VRAM reliance.

Display & API Support
DirectX support: 11 (FirePro 2460) vs 10.0 (GeForce G102M). OpenGL: 4.4 vs 4.0. Maximum simultaneous displays: 4 vs 1.
